For the past several months, people on the internet have been divided on whether they should support Jonathan Owens for his ‘catch’ comment on the Pivot podcast. The NFL safety repeatedly claimed to be ‘real’ in expressing his thoughts. The harshest attack came from Simone Biles‘ fans, who went up to the extent of questioning his eligibility to be Simone’s husband.

Such a hay fire led Simone Biles to defend Jonathan Owens. But now, JO has hinted to emulate the famous singer Chris Brown’s steps to put a lid on the attacks. Through his IG handle, the Chicago Bears recruit recently shared a snippet of Chris Brown, where the singer was backing his deed to shut down the comment facility on his social media account.

Owens shared the snippet with a cryptic caption that stated, It wasn’t healthy for me to go back and forth for anything… For anybody’s opinion.” Hinting that he may follow the same suit as Chris Brown has been doing for the last several years, Owen said, “People who want invest the least in you will always have the most to say.” Previously, Simone Biles had also shut down the comment facility on her social media posts.

Simone Biles wants to put an end to the ongoing hustle 

For the past several years, Simone Biles has been having a bittersweet experience with social media. In the past, she came under scanner for ‘unjust’ reasons. However, she preferred to counter all those attacks with her head kept high. In the podcast, Call Her Daddy, Simone described it at length. Addressing the ‘catch’ comment controversy, Biles said,  “He never said I wasn’t a catch… He said he was a catch because he is. I’ve never met a man like him. A lot of people that meet him are like, oh my gosh. I want a man like that, like Jonathan.”
